What is Brazilian Live Hair #27?
Okay, let's break it down. Brazilian Live Hair is renowned for its quality, durability, and natural look. It’s sourced from Brazil and is celebrated for its thick, full strands that blend seamlessly with various hair textures. The '#27' refers to a specific color code – a beautiful honey blonde shade that's super popular for adding warmth and dimension to your look. This particular shade flatters a wide range of skin tones, making it a go-to choice for many. Washing and Conditioning Tips
Washing and conditioning are fundamental to maintaining the health and appearance of your Brazilian Live Hair #27. To start, always use sulfate-free shampoos and conditioners. Sulfates can strip the hair of its natural oils, leading to dryness, brittleness, and premature fading of the color. Look for products specifically designed for color-treated or dry hair. When washing, avoid using hot water, as it can also dry out the hair. Opt for lukewarm water instead. Gently massage the shampoo into the hair, focusing on the scalp. Avoid scrubbing or rubbing the hair, as this can cause tangling and breakage. Rinse thoroughly until all the shampoo is removed. Next, apply conditioner, focusing on the ends of the hair. Avoid applying conditioner to the roots, as this can weigh the hair down and make it look greasy. Let the conditioner sit for a few minutes to allow it to penetrate the hair shaft. Rinse thoroughly with cool water to seal the cuticle and add shine. After washing and conditioning, gently pat the hair dry with a towel. Avoid rubbing, as this can cause frizz and breakage. Apply a leave-in conditioner or hair oil to moisturize and protect the hair. By following these simple washing and conditioning tips, you can keep your Brazilian Live Hair #27 looking healthy, shiny, and vibrant.
Styling and Maintenance
Styling and maintenance are key to keeping your Brazilian Live Hair #27 looking fabulous day after day. When styling, always use heat protectant products to shield the hair from damage. Whether you're using a flat iron, curling iron, or blow dryer, heat can dry out and damage the hair over time. Apply a heat protectant spray or serum before using any heat styling tools. Avoid using high heat settings, as this can cause irreversible damage. Opt for low or medium heat and use styling tools sparingly. When brushing your hair, use a wide-tooth comb or a soft-bristle brush to gently detangle it. Start from the ends and work your way up to the roots, avoiding pulling or tugging. For curly or wavy hair, use your fingers to detangle and define the curls. To maintain the color and vibrancy of your Brazilian Live Hair #27, avoid prolonged exposure to sunlight and chlorine. These can fade the color and dry out the hair. When swimming, wear a swimming cap to protect your hair from chlorine. When spending time in the sun, use a hair sunscreen or wear a hat to shield your hair from UV rays. At night, wrap your hair in a silk scarf or bonnet to protect it from friction and tangling. This will help maintain its smoothness and prevent breakage. By following these styling and maintenance tips, you can keep your Brazilian Live Hair #27 looking its best for longer.

Signs of Low-Quality Hair
Identifying low-quality Brazilian Live Hair #27 is essential to avoid wasting your money and damaging your hair. One of the most obvious signs is excessive shedding. If the hair is constantly shedding, even after gentle brushing, it's likely a sign of poor construction or low-quality strands. Another red flag is a rough or wiry texture. High-quality Brazilian hair should feel soft and smooth to the touch. If the hair feels coarse or brittle, it's likely been heavily processed or is not genuine Brazilian hair. Tangles are another common indicator of low quality. If the hair tangles easily and is difficult to detangle, it's likely not worth the investment. Look for hair that's easy to manage and doesn't tangle excessively. A lack of luster or shine is also a sign of low quality. High-quality Brazilian hair should have a natural sheen and vibrancy. If the hair looks dull or lifeless, it's likely been stripped of its natural oils and nutrients. Finally, be wary of deals that seem too good to be true. High-quality Brazilian hair is an investment, so be skeptical of prices that are significantly lower than the average. These are often signs of counterfeit or low-quality products. By being aware of these signs, you can avoid purchasing low-quality Brazilian Live Hair #27 and ensure you're getting a genuine, high-quality product.
